Becky F.

This is a very nice store! It is clean and well organized, and the Produce department is pretty large and has just about everything you are looking for, INCLUDING Daikon Radish... Really! Of course they have a fair share of Organic produce and a section of organic and/or healthy refrigerated and freezer items like Amy's Burritos, Almond Milks, Coffee drinks, etc.. There are also a few aisles of just "healthy" type stuff like chips, breads, cookies, you name it. Not just organic foods but also low processed food without a ton of additives. They also cater to the Gluten Free shoppers. Besides that they have a fresh meat and seafood department, as well as the packaged meats. You name it, they probably have it. They have a pretty big Deli and Bakery, and a refrigerated section with packaged Boar Head meats, cheeses and pickles as well as other unique brands. The employees I've talked to have been VERY friendly and helpful! checkout has been a breeze for me (knock on wood). Its a nice store and I like to mix up the grocery shopping experiences now and then so as not to get in a food rut, and this is a great place to go.
